Johnny Depp attacked a member of the crew on a movie shoot, telling the crew member he'd give him $100k to punch him in the face ... and now the crew member wants his money in the form of a lawsuit.
Gregg "Rocky" Brooks was hired as a location manager last year for the movie "City of Lies" -- a story about Biggie Smalls' murder. Depp plays LAPD detective Russell Poole, who investigated the killing.
Brooks claims Depp hired 2 of his friends for a scene in downtown L.A. on April 13, 2017. Brooks says the scene wasn't working well, and he informed the director they could only have one more shot at finishing it.
Rocky went to Johnny and told him he only had one more shot. According to the lawsuit -- filed by Baker, Olson, LeCroy & Danielian -- Rocky was concerned about Depp's volatility and went to get an LAPD officer for protection. Before Rocky reached the officer, he claims Depp attacked him and angrily screamed, "Who the f*** are you? You have no right to tell me what to do."
Rocky says Depp punched him twice in the rib cage. Rocky says he didn't react, and that's when Depp screamed, "I will give you $100,000 to punch me in the face right now."
Rocky claims Depp continued his tirade and his bodyguards then removed him from the area.
Rocky says during the altercation Depp's breath reeked of alcohol.
The suit seeks unspecified damages.

Heather Locklear may have to answer for her alleged drunken attack on a paramedic -- and not just in criminal court -- because we've learned the EMT's hired a lawyer.
Sources connected to the case tell TMZ ... the EMT who Heather allegedly kicked during her most recent dustup late last month claims to have suffered serious injury during the ordeal. The EMT has hired personal injury lawyer Kevin Flahavan.
We broke the story ... Heather was arrested for 2 counts of misdemeanor battery upon an officer and emergency personnel while authorities tried separating her from family members. Law enforcement sources told us she punched a cop, and kicked an EMT.
We're told the EMT has been reassigned to desk duty as a result of injuries to her head and neck. Apparently the injuries make paramedic work all but impossible ... at least for now.
Our sources say the EMT not only wants money for medical bills and pain and suffering ... but also some cash for emotional abuse after allegedly being verbally abused by Heather.
We reached out to Flahavan about the incident, who refused to comment beyond saying his only concern was his client's health and well-being.

"Juju On That Beat" rapper Zay Hilfigerrr has been ordered to stay away from his ex-girlfriend, who claims he physically abused her multiple times ... TMZ has learned.
According to docs, obtained by TMZ, Andrea Inzunza says Zay most recently attacked her in May. She says she'd just suffered a miscarriage, and on the way home they got into an argument. She claims Zay grabbed her by the arm, pushed her to the ground and ripped her shirt.
Andrea says police responded, but doesn't say what, if anything, happened to Zay.
In the docs, she says the rapper also assaulted her in February when they were at home. Andrea says Zay tied her up with a Gucci belt, and started to choke her with his hands -- all because she wanted to go to sleep, instead of watching him edit a music video.
Andrea filed for a restraining order ... which the judge granted. He must stay at least 100 yards away from her, at least until a hearing later this month.
